Transaction 51a6dfa074f733798343b6a9ed5de5e80ca242a1104bb4e1d61309dfc4316767
1 Input
2 Outputs
- 51a6dfa074f733798343b6a9ed5de5e80ca242a1104bb4e1d61309dfc4316767:0
- 51a6dfa074f733798343b6a9ed5de5e80ca242a1104bb4e1d61309dfc4316767:1
value 9104073
address 32WRZcy9n4rXKSnRgeQPrcFf2cTQEPH3zN
value 1224300
address 3CHoqxexaFR6cDAGiNeHqi922LD516HN5P